Why Feature Request Management Matters for Customer Retention in Fast-Casual Restaurants on BigCommerce

Fast-casual restaurants live or die by repeat customers. Winning a new diner costs five times more than keeping one. According to a 2024 report from CGA Strategy, loyalty programs and personalized features boost retention by up to 20% in restaurant e-commerce channels.

Yet, many data-science teams at these restaurants struggle with feature request management on platforms like BigCommerce. They either pile requests indiscriminately or ignore customer feedback—leading to wasted dev cycles and missed opportunities to reduce churn.

Here’s a data-driven, practical list of 15 tactics mid-level data scientists can use to manage feature requests through the lens of customer retention, tailored to BigCommerce-powered fast-casual brands.


1. Quantify Feature Impact Using Customer Lifetime Value (CLV)

Before building anything, estimate how each feature might affect CLV. For example, one brand calculated that adding a personalized meal suggestion feature could increase order frequency by 15%. With an average CLV of $150, that’s a $22.50 lift per retained customer.

Mistake: Many teams focus solely on engagement metrics like click-through rate (CTR) without mapping to retention or revenue metrics. BigCommerce customer data lets you connect feature changes directly to customer purchase patterns.


2. Segment Feature Requests by Customer Cohorts

Use BigCommerce order-level data to tag requests by segments: frequent diners, loyalty members, or new users. In 2023, a chain of 35 locations saw that 60% of feature requests from loyalty members centered on rewards redemption, but just 15% from new users did.

This helps prioritize features that boost retention in your most valuable cohorts, rather than chasing broad but low-impact requests.

4. Calculate Development Cost vs. Retention Gain Ratio

Build a simple model: estimate dev hours and map to expected retention lift. For instance:

Feature Dev Hours Estimated Retention Lift Cost/Retention Point
Loyalty Program Upgrade 120 8% 15 hours per %
Faster Mobile Checkout 80 5% 16 hours per %
Personalized Menu Offers 150 10% 15 hours per %

This highlights more “bang for buck” features. Avoid investing heavily in features with disproportionately high costs but marginal retention impact.


5. Track Request Volume and Churn Correlation

Use BigCommerce’s analytics API to correlate surges in certain feature requests with churn spikes. One fast-casual client noticed a 30% increase in requests for multiple payment options just before a 5% monthly churn spike.

This signals urgent customer friction points, helping prioritize features that directly address reasons for leaving.


6. Validate Requests with A/B Testing Before Full Build

Before rushing to develop a new request, test a minimally viable version or prototype. For example, trial a limited-time personalized offer feature on 10% of users.

One retailer jumped from 2% to 11% conversion on upsells after validating personalized offers on BigCommerce’s staging environment before scaling.


7. Prioritize Requests That Enhance Loyalty Program Integration

Loyalty programs drive stickiness. Requests enhancing reward tracking, redemption ease, or integration with BigCommerce’s customer groups module should get priority.

For example, adding “double points on digital orders” was one of the top requests and led to a 12% increase in repeat orders in 3 months for a multi-unit fast-casual chain.

8. Beware of Feature Creep Diluting Core Experience

Data science teams often fall for “more is better,” adding multiple small features that confuse users. A case study in 2023 showed a brand losing 7% of mobile app active users after rolling out 15 minor features without UX testing.

Focus on a few high-impact retention features. The downside of ignoring this is diluted brand experience and frustrated customers, increasing churn.


9. Leverage Customer Journey Analytics to Map Request Impact

Use BigCommerce and Google Analytics data to map where feature requests originate in the funnel—cart abandonment, post-purchase, or loyalty program usage.

Requests emerging at checkout (e.g., payment options) likely have higher retention impact than those in the browsing phase.


10. Use a Weighted Scoring Model Incorporating Retention Metrics

Create a scoring model assigning weights to:

  1. Estimated Retention Impact (40%)
  2. Development Cost (20%)
  3. Request Volume (20%)
  4. Strategic Fit (20%)

For example, a request scored 85/100 might be prioritized over one with 60/100, even if the latter has more requests, because it impacts retention more.


11. Engage Frontline Teams for Qualitative Input

Fast-casual managers and customer service regularly hear why diners drop off. Combine this qualitative data with BigCommerce metrics for richer feature request context.

One chain uncovered that “order customization errors” were a major pain point causing churn, leading to a prioritized request for better custom instructions fields.

13. Review Feature Requests Quarterly with Retention KPIs

Set up quarterly review cycles where you re-score backlog items against recent retention data. This keeps your roadmap dynamic and responsive to evolving customer behavior.

Mistake: Teams often prioritize old requests without refreshing assumptions, leading to sunk cost fallacies.


14. Communicate Trade-Offs Clearly to Stakeholders

Data scientists should translate retention impact and development cost trade-offs into clear visuals for product and marketing teams.

For instance, showing a chart with “Each extra dev week costs 2% potential retention” helps align teams on realistic timelines.


15. Don’t Ignore Negative Feedback in Public Reviews

BigCommerce-powered fast-casual restaurants see many feature requests in review sites and social media. Mining this data alongside direct surveys unearths hidden churn drivers.

A brand found that 25% of negative reviews mentioned “slow checkout,” prompting a high-impact request for a streamlined mobile order flow.


Prioritization Advice: Focus on Features That Move the Retention Needle Fast

Priority Level Criteria Example Feature Expected Retention Impact
High Low dev cost, high retention Loyalty point accrual improvements 7-10%
Medium Medium cost, medium retention Personalized menu offers 5-7%
Low High cost, low retention New payment gateway integration 1-3%

For 2026, mid-level data scientists should anchor feature prioritization in retention metrics tied to BigCommerce’s e-commerce data, avoiding feature bloat and focusing on loyalty program enhancements. This disciplined approach can reduce churn by 5-15% annually — a powerful impact when margins are thin.
